Colloquium I
Wednesday September 23, 2009 5:30 - 7:00 PM UMass Boston Campus Center Third Floor, Room 3540
Rezarta Bilali Assistant Professor, UMass Boston Graduate Programs in Dispute Resolution
Understanding the Past, Reconciling the Future: A Social Psychological Perspective of Intergroup Conflict
Presentation and Q&A with the Graduate Programs in Dispute Resolution's newest faculty member, Rezarta Bilali, whose research interests lie at the interface of conflict resolution and social psychology. Her research has revolved around issues of identity and memory in the context of intergroup conflict and violence.
